Benefits of Non-Owner Car Insurance

Non-owner car insurance offers individuals who do not own a vehicle but frequently drive access to important liability coverage. This type of insurance provides protection in situations where the driver is at fault in an accident, covering damages to the other party's vehicle, medical expenses, and legal fees. In Watertown, SD, non-owner car insurance is particularly beneficial for those who rely on renting or borrowing vehicles regularly, as it ensures they are financially safeguarded in case of an unforeseen incident.

One of the key advantages of non-owner car insurance is that it helps maintain continuous insurance coverage. This is crucial for individuals who may be in between vehicles but still need to drive occasionally. By having non-owner car insurance, they avoid any coverage gaps which could lead to higher premiums in the future. Furthermore, non-owner car insurance can provide peace of mind, knowing that one is protected whenever they get behind the wheel, regardless of the vehicle they are driving.

Coverage Options Available

For individuals considering non-owner car insurance in Watertown, SD, understanding the coverage options available is crucial for making informed decisions about their liability protection. Non-owner car insurance typically offers liability coverage, which helps pay for injuries and property damage that the driver causes while operating a vehicle they do not own. This coverage is important as it protects the driver from financial responsibility in case of an accident.

Additionally, uninsured/underinsured motorist coverage may be available with non-owner car insurance policies. This coverage protects the driver if they are involved in an accident with a driver who does not have insurance or enough insurance to cover the damages.

Some non-owner car insurance policies may also offer medical payments coverage, which helps pay for medical expenses for the driver and any passengers in the event of an accident. Understanding these coverage options can help individuals choose the right non-owner car insurance policy that suits their needs and provides adequate protection.

Cost Factors to Consider

Understanding the various factors that influence the cost of non-owner car insurance in Watertown, SD is essential for individuals looking to make well-informed decisions about their insurance coverage. One crucial factor is the individual's driving record. A history of accidents or traffic violations may lead to higher premiums. The coverage limits selected also play a significant role in determining the cost. Opting for higher coverage limits will result in higher premiums but can offer better financial protection in the event of an accident.

Additionally, the frequency of driving and the distance typically traveled can impact the cost of non-owner car insurance. Those who drive more often or for longer distances may face higher premiums due to increased risk exposure.

Understanding Non-Owner Car Insurance

Non-Owner car insurance is a specialized policy designed for individuals who do not own a vehicle but require liability coverage when driving rented or borrowed cars. This type of insurance provides protection in case the driver is at fault in an accident and is liable for injuries or damages to others. It does not cover damages to the vehicle being driven, as that is typically the responsibility of the car's owner or the rental company.

Non-Owner car insurance is particularly beneficial for individuals who frequently rent vehicles, borrow cars from friends or family, or use car-sharing services. It ensures that they have the necessary liability coverage without the need to purchase a traditional car insurance policy. This type of insurance is also useful for individuals who have a suspended or revoked driver's license but still need to maintain insurance coverage to reinstate their driving privileges in the future.

Understanding the nuances of Non-Owner car insurance is crucial for individuals who find themselves in these situations to ensure they are adequately protected while on the road.

Requirements for Non-Owner Insurance in Brookings

In Brookings, meeting specific insurance requirements for non-owner policies is essential for legally operating a vehicle in the city. Non-owner car insurance in Brookings typically needs to meet the state's minimum liability coverage requirements. South Dakota law mandates that drivers carry at least $25,000 in bodily injury liability coverage per person, $50,000 in bodily injury liability coverage per accident, and $25,000 in property damage liability coverage. Non-owner insurance policies must adhere to these minimums to ensure compliance with state regulations.

Additionally, insurance providers may have their own set of requirements for non-owner policies in Brookings. These could include specific coverage limits, deductible amounts, and any additional options or endorsements that the insurance company offers. It is crucial for individuals seeking non-owner car insurance to carefully review and understand these requirements before purchasing a policy to guarantee adequate coverage in case of an accident or liability claim. By meeting these insurance requirements, drivers can legally and responsibly operate a vehicle in Brookings without owning a car.
